POSITION SUMMARY The Structural Packaging Designer will reimagine and redesign all aspects of our consumer-facing packaging, including supplement bottles, product containers, shipping vessels, sample packs, and direct mail materials. This role will collaborate closely with the design team to develop creative concepts and work cross-functionally with manufacturing, engineering, operations, and product development to create sustainable and environmentally friendly packaging solutions. Additionally, this role will oversee project deliverables, ensuring they are completed on time, within budget, and aligned with our brand strategy, delivering a high-quality customer experience. Requirements WHAT YOU BRING (MINIMUM JOB QUALIFICATIONS ) Bachelor’s degree in industrial design or engineering preferred, with strong graphic sensibilities. Minimum 5 years of progressive leadership experience in packaging sourcing and design, ideally within CPG segments such as functional foods, nutritional supplements, nutraceuticals, and other health-focused products. Proficient in CAD software (AutoCAD, SolidWorks, ArtiosCAD, or similar) and Adobe Creative Suite (Illustrator, Photoshop, etc.). Expertise in packaging engineering, design, material handling, root cause analysis, fabrication, Six Sigma, Lean Manufacturing, and troubleshooting. Strong knowledge of FTC, FDA, and other regulatory requirements for packaging design, layout, and messaging. Deep understanding of production cost models, designing to meet target pricing and margins, and defining capital equipment needs to commercialize new products while justifying expenditures.
